Transaction 04749bb16222e114d76fa9a3281312808ed249747c25b9416c871fcf2e23e514
1 Input
2 Outputs
- 04749bb16222e114d76fa9a3281312808ed249747c25b9416c871fcf2e23e514:0
- 04749bb16222e114d76fa9a3281312808ed249747c25b9416c871fcf2e23e514:1
value 14886915
address 1BRkmvWZzhXManMKoGTDdN9GYKgM9EcfL6
value 51727267
address 17kb7c9ndg7ioSuzMWEHWECdEVUegNkcGc